15.8.8
Reset/Set function block RSMEMORYQT
GUID-095B2670-610E-47AE-A5D3-F3E7C0A56B65 v2
GUID-32A1B759-2ED8-45B3-8385-762167626CE2 v5
The Reset-set function (RSMEMORYQT) is a flip-flop with memory that can reset or
set an output from two inputs respectively. Each RSMEMORYQT function block has
two outputs, where one is inverted. The memory setting controls if, after a power
interruption, the flip-flop resets or returns to the state it had before the power
interruption. For a Reset-Set flip-flop, the
RESET
input has higher priority than the
SET
input.
RSMEMORYQT can propagate the quality, the value and the time stamps of the
signals via IEC 61850.
